SUMMARY OF CONTRASTS - IN ADAM/IN CHRIST

WHAT WE ARE IN ADAM [Relating to God as we are in ourselves : kata sarka – according to flesh]
Romans 5:10 - God’s enemies Romans 8:7 - Hostile to God Romans 8:8 - Cannot please God Romans 8:7 - Cannot submit to God’s law Romans 8:7 - Do not submit to God’s law Romans 6:17 - Slaves to sin Romans 3:19 - Guilty Romans 5:16 - Under judgment Romans 5:20 - Sin reigns Romans 5:6 - Powerless Romans 8:6 - Mindset – death Romans 1:18 - God’s wrath Romans 5:16, 18 - Condemnation and judgment Romans 5:17 - Death reigns Romans 6:14 - Under the law John 3:16 - Perish Colossians 1:12 - Disqualified Colossians 1:13 – Under the dominion of darkness Colossians 1:21 - Alienated from God Matthew 18:25 - Spiritually destitute Ephesians 2:1,5 - Dead in trespasses and sins Colossians 1:13; 2:15 - Under the dominion and authority of evil
HOW GOD VIEWS US IN CHRIST [Relating to God as we are in Christ : kata pneuma – according to Spirit]
A righteousness from God apart from law - Romans 1:17; 3:21 The free gift of righteousness/justification - Romans 3:24 Reconciled to God - Romans 5:10; 2 Cor 5:17-21; Col 1:20-22a Peace with God - Romans 5:1 Saints – holy - Colossians 1:22; Ephesians 1:4; Hebrews 10:10 Access by faith - Romans 5:2 Not under law but under grace - Romans 6:14 Slaves to God and righteousness - Romans 6:18, 22 Mindset – life and peace - Romans 8:6 Saved from God’s wrath - Romans 5:9 Body of sin rendered powerless - Romans 6:6 [footnote] Released from the law - Romans 7:6 Died to the law - Romans 6:4-6; Colossians 2:20 United with Christ in his death - Romans 6:2-11; Galatians 2:20; Colossians 2:20; 3:3 Eternal life - John 3:16; Romans 6:23b Grace reigns and we reign in life - Romans 5:17, 20 Brought from death to life - John 5:24; United with Christ in his resurrection - Romans 6:5 Alive to God in Jesus Christ - Romans 6:11 Spirit of God lives in us - Romans 8:9 Risen with Christ - Romans 6:4,5; Ephesians 2:6a; Colossians 3:1 Seated with Christ in the presence of God - Ephesians 2:6 Qualified - Colossians 1:12 Rescued from the dominion of darkness - Colossians 1:13; 2:15 Members of the kingdom of God’s Son - Colossians 1:13 Possess redemption - Ephesians 1:7; Colossians 1:14 Possess forgiveness - Ephesians 1:7; Colossians 1:14 Holy in his sight, without blemish - Ephesians 1:4; Colossians 1:22 Free from accusation and condemnation - Romans 8:1; Colossians 1:22 Everything that stood against us cancelled - Colossians 2:14 Complete in Christ - Colossians 2:10 Hidden with Christ in God - Colossians 3:3
